MetaOwner of Facebook, WhatsApp e instagram is developing a new update to its messaging service Messenger, which allows users to share photos in real time using the dual camera, something similar to what you are doing now Be real.

Call would be the name of this new feature that starts its trial version on some devices. This new format invites users to share content after receiving a notification in a group chat.

BeReal is an application arriving in 2022 on the devices of android there iOS and it has been popular among users, because it does not use filters, but the goal is to show itself as it is from two angles at the same time: that of the rear and front camera of the smartphone.

To do this, it has a warning system in which people on this platform have a deadline to take the photo and upload it to the social network. They may also react to Photography.

The tech giant has apparently adapted this concept to introduce a new feature in Messenger that it is currently working with internally, as confirmed by the company. Tech Crunch.

With this feature, Meta intends to “help people share authentic moments with friends and family” and, in principle, it will aim to share images and videos.

Matt Navarra, social media consultant, commented through his profile on Twitter that Roll Call will allow users to launch an ad at any time of the day for the rest of the members of a group to share their photo.

According to Europa Press, what is special about this new function is that participants will be able to ask specific things, such as what they are eating, where they are currently, etc. Also, like in BeReal, users will have a limited time to share the photo in the group.

However, users will only be able to see other people’s photos when they have shared their own. For now, there is no clear date when this update will arrive for everyone.
